čurák (choo-rahk)

ˈtʃʊraːkbody part, insult

What does čurák (choo-rahk) mean? čurák (choo-rahk) is a Czech severe that translates to “dick / prick” in English.

dick

01

"dick / prick"

Penis.

Ten kretén je fakt čurák. (That cretin is a real dick.)

Context

  • Expressing strong frustration or emphasis
  • Only among very close friends who share this register
  • Direct confrontation (use with caution)

Avoid

  • Professional or formal settings
  • Around elders or authority figures
  • Public spaces — will cause genuine offense
  • Job interviews, meetings, or customer-facing situations

Cultural Context

The standard Czech equivalent to calling someone a 'dick' or a 'prick'. Deeply insulting.
